Stock Tracking

Track Stock Quantities Instantly

WhiteBooks continuously tracks and maintains stock levels for every registered product — automatically updating quantities as sales invoices are raised, purchase bills are recorded, or stock adjustments are applied.
item-register-inventory

Live Stock Level Tracking

Stock quantities reflect all sales, purchases, and adjustments, providing an always-accurate inventory snapshot for every item.

Auto Stock Adjustment

WhiteBooks automatically updates stock quantities with each sale, purchase, or adjustment, ensuring inventory always reflects the true current position without manual updates or separate system synchronization.

Low Stock Identification

WhiteBooks highlights low stock positions in the item register, enabling inventory managers to detect depletion early, trigger timely purchase orders, and prevent stockouts or sales fulfillment issues.
Stock Value

Real-Time Inventory Valuation

WhiteBooks calculates the monetary value of each product’s inventory using purchase price and stock quantity, giving finance teams real-time insight into capital tied up in stock for smarter procurement and working capital decisions.
item-register-inventory

Real-Time Stock Valuation

Each item's stock value is calculated by multiplying its purchase price by the current quantity, giving an accurate monetary representation of inventory holdings.

Inventory Capital per Item

Stock values displayed in the register highlight items with high capital concentration, supporting informed procurement, liquidation, and investment prioritization decisions.

Auto Stock Value Update

Every sale, purchase, or stock adjustment triggers an immediate recalculation of stock value — ensuring the displayed monetary worth always reflects the real-time inventory position.
Stock Adjust

Controlled Stock Adjustments

WhiteBooks allows authorized personnel to adjust stock discrepancies—covering shrinkage, damage, or count errors—ensuring the system reflects true inventory for accurate decisions, valuation, and reporting.
stock-adjust-inventory

Stock Variance Adjustment

Authorized users can adjust item quantities up or down to match the actual physical stock, correcting discrepancies caused by shrinkage, damage, theft, errors in opening balances, or miscounts during inventory checks.

Authorized Inventory Adjustments

WhiteBooks allows stock adjustments only by authorized personnel, safeguarding inventory accuracy, preventing unauthorized changes, and ensuring data integrity, reliable reporting, and full accountability.

Audit-Ready Stock Adjustments

Every stock adjustment requires a documented reason, creating a permanent audit trail that records the quantity changed, date, and rationale — ensuring full accountability for internal audits, statutory reviews, and management verification.

Template Import

Bulk Product & Service Import

WhiteBooks lets businesses register their full product and service catalogue in one operation via a structured import template, eliminating manual entry, ensuring data accuracy, and preserving existing records for rapid onboarding.
import-stock-inventory

Structured Bulk Item Import

Businesses populate a downloadable template with item codes, names, HSN/SAC codes, selling and purchase prices, tax rates, and opening stock quantities, then upload it to register all items simultaneously without creating individual records.

Pre-Import Data Validation

Every imported record is validated for required fields, HSN/SAC code format, pricing consistency, and duplicate detection, providing a validation summary so corrections can be made before final registration.

Existing Items Preservation

Existing item records remain unaffected, ensuring that bulk imports do not overwrite, duplicate, or alter items already in the system, maintaining full catalogue integrity.
